越城区测试token拼接失败问题

This commit is contained in:
lvleigang 2024-07-01 16:46:59 +08:00
parent f4e670c2e1
commit da0773b0cf
1 changed files with 12 additions and 0 deletions

View File

@ -1654,6 +1654,18 @@ public class SysApplicationServiceImpl extends BaseService<SysApplicationEntity,
//例如A应用发送数据到中台中台转发到B应用
HttpServletRequest request = (HttpServletRequest) servletRequest;
String oldbodys = ServletUtil.getBody(servletRequest);
Enumeration<String> headerNames = request.getHeaderNames();
Map<String, String> newheader = ServletUtil.getHeaderMap(request);
StringBuffer newheaders = new StringBuffer();
while (headerNames.hasMoreElements()) {
String headerName = headerNames.nextElement();
String headerValue = request.getHeader(headerName);
newheader.put(headerName,headerValue);
newheaders.append(headerName).append("=").append(headerValue).append("&");
}
logger.info("转发接口获取newheaders信息"+ newheaders);
Map<String, String> oldheaderMap = ServletUtil.getHeaderMap(request);
String oldquerys = request.getQueryString();